Problem Statement

A triplet is an array of three integers. You are given a 2D integer array triplets, where triplets[i] = [ai, bi, ci] describes the ith triplet. You are also given an integer array target = [x, y, z] that describes the triplet you want to obtain. To obtain target, you may apply the following operation on triplets any number of times (possibly zero): Return true if it is possible to obtain the target triplet [x, y, z] as an element of triplets, or false otherwise.

Examples

# Example 1

Input
triplets = [[2,5,3],[1,8,4],[1,7,5]], target = [2,7,5]
Output
true

# Example 2

Input
triplets = [[3,4,5],[4,5,6]], target = [3,2,5]
Output
false

# Example 3

Input
triplets = [[2,5,3],[2,3,4],[1,2,5],[5,2,3]], target = [5,5,5]
Output
true

Constraints

1 <= triplets.length <= 105
triplets[i].length == target.length == 3
1 <= ai, bi, ci, x, y, z <= 1000
